Output 3f616193e7fc298269621bc427deebdefd0727cc829fe053cff79feaa3d01d4a:25

value
16786
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 ee6b5c7963f44df76e206d6239f4d3a02aec186dc64016caeaffab86a7de1d65
address
bc1pae44c7tr73xlwm3qd43rnaxn5q4wcxrdceqpdjh2l74cdf77r4jsmegsvf
transaction
3f616193e7fc298269621bc427deebdefd0727cc829fe053cff79feaa3d01d4a
spent
true